Anomalies in spectroscopic factors from (d,n), (tau,d) and (d,p) reactions on target nuclei in the region A approximately 30

Description
Spectroscopic factors derived from (d,n), (tau,d) and (d,p) reactions on the target nuclei 26Mg, 29Si, 30Si and 31P are compared. For the Tsub(>) states, the spectroscopic factors deduced by means of the (tau,d) reactions are generally very close to those determined in (d,n) experiments with a mean ratio Rsub(s)(ave) = Ssub(tau,d)/Ssub(d,n) = 1.04 +- 0.03. But important differences between these spectroscopic factors are found for transitions leading to Tsub(>) states where Rsub(S) = 1.79 +- 0.24. Anomalies exist also between Ssub(d,n) for Tsub(>) states and Ssub(d,p)) for the parent states, for which a mean ratio Ssub(d,p)/Ssub(d,n) = 1.75 +- 0.11 was found. (Auth.)
